- Ligorio C., Tavasoli E., Karaman-Jurukovska N., Ittycheri A., Wu Y., Kotowska A.M, Scurr D.J., Gupta S.A., Moogan L.V., Emmetsberger J., Lu F., German G.K., Mata A., Mammone T. (2024). Non-Invasive Monitoring of Palmitoyl Hexapeptide-12 Interaction with Human Skin Layers and Its Cosmetic Skincare Benefits. ACS Applied Bio Materials (Accepted).
- Padilla-Lopategui S*., Ligorio C*., Bu W., Laurenza D., Redondo-Gomez R., Owens R., Iskratsch T., Sun H., Rose F., Mata A. (2024). Biocooperative regenerative materials by harnessing blood-clotting and peptide self-assembly. Advanced Materials, 2407156. https://doi.org/10.1002/adma.202407156. *Equal contribution.
- Ligorio C., Martinez Espuga M., Laurenza D., Hartley A., Rodgers C.B., Kotowska A.M., Scurr D.J., Dalby M.J., Ordóñez-Morán P., Mata A. (2024). Disassembly of Self-Assembling Peptide Hydrogels as a Versatile Method for Cell Extraction and Manipulation. J Materials Chemistry B, 12, 11939-11952, https://doi.org/10.1039/D4TB01575D.
- Murphy J.F., Lavelle M., Asciak L., Burdis R., Levis H., Ligorio C., McGuire J., Polleres M., Smith P., Tullie L., Uribe-Gomez J., Chen B., Dawson J., Gautrot J., Hooper N., Kelly D., Li V., Mata A., Pandit A., Phillips J., Shu W., Stevens M., Williams R., Armstrong J., Huang Y.Y.S. (2024). Biofabrication and Biomanufacturing in Ireland and the UK - Frontier Research for Industry 4.0. Bio-Design and Manufacturing 7(6), 825-856 https://doi.org/10.1007/s42242-024-00316-z.
- Ligorio C., Kotowska A., Scurr D.J., Tavasoli E., Karaman-Jurukovska N., Mata A., Moogan L., German G., Lu F., Mammone T. (2024). 084 Cosmetic peptide penetration and assembly in human skin: A label-free approach, Journal of Investigative Dermatology, 144, 8, Supplement. https://doi.org/10.1016/j.jid.2024.06.100.
- Watts J.A., Ligorio C., Mata A., Fay M.W. Direct detection camera as an alternative to negative staining for peptide structure determination. Proceedings of the Microscience Microscopy Congress 2023, incorporating EMAG 2023. www.doi.org/10.22443/rms.mmc2023.238.
- Ligorio C., Mata A. (2023). Synthetic extracellular matrices with function-encoding peptides, Nature Reviews Bioengineering, 1:518–536. https://doi.org/10.1038/s44222-023-00055-3.

Grants acquired resulting from AO CMF work
- EPSRC
- Research and Partnership Hub for Health Technologies in Manufacturing Stem Cells (Mainstream)
- January 2025 – December 2029
- £11M. Our group receives £150,000
- Human Frontier Science Program
- 3D-Bioprinting Meets Machine Learning: A Novel Tool for Decipher the Determinants of Viral Tropism
- January 2025 – December 2027
- £350,000. Our group receives £90,000
- Nottingham Biomedical Research Center (NIHR-BCR)
- Development of an in vitro model for athrofibrosis
- January 2024 – December 2025
- Our group receives £80,000
